Why Vitamin E Is so Powerful for Hair

Vitamin E is a fat-soluble antioxidant that naturally protects cells from oxidative stress. When applied to the scalp and hair, it offers multiple benefits:

✅ Boosts blood circulation to hair follicles
✅ Strengthens hair roots and reduces breakage
✅ Deeply nourishes and hydrates dry or damaged strands
✅ Supports natural shine and softness
✅ Helps reduce inflammation on the scalp
✅ Balances oil production and reduces dryness

These qualities make vitamin E a versatile remedy for promoting hair growth, supporting regrowth in thinning areas, and improving overall scalp health.


1. Hair Growth Remedies

Coconut Oil + Vitamin E

One of the most popular combinations, coconut oil and vitamin E work together to nourish the hair from root to tip.

  • Coconut oil penetrates deeply into the hair shaft, restoring moisture.

  • Vitamin E protects hair follicles and improves scalp circulation.

Applied regularly, this blend helps encourage faster, stronger hair growth.

Yogurt + Vitamin E + Mustard Oil

Yogurt provides protein and lactic acid to strengthen hair, while mustard oil stimulates hair follicles thanks to its warming effect. When combined with vitamin E, this powerful trio helps revive slow-growing or weak hair.


2. Hair Re-Growth Solutions

Yogurt + Vitamin E + Lemon

This mixture is especially beneficial for those dealing with thinning hair or patchy hair loss.

  • Lemon clarifies the scalp and removes buildup.

  • Yogurt nourishes follicles and adds softness.

  • Vitamin E supports regrowth by reducing oxidative damage.

This combination helps create a clean, healthy environment for new hair to grow.

Shampoo + Vitamin E

A simple method for beginners:
Squeeze 1–2 vitamin E capsules into your regular shampoo bottle and shake well. Each wash then offers added nourishment, strengthening fragile strands and supporting gradual hair regrowth.


3. Remedies for a Healthy Scalp

Egg + Lemon + Vitamin E

A healthy scalp is the foundation of healthy hair.

  • Eggs offer natural proteins that repair damage.

  • Lemon helps balance oil levels and reduce dandruff.

  • Vitamin E soothes irritation and hydrates dryness.

This mask promotes a clean, nourished, and balanced scalp — crucial for long-term hair health.


How Often Should You Use These Remedies?

For best results:

✅ Apply masks 2–3 times per week
✅ Leave oil-based treatments on for 30 minutes to overnight
✅ Use vitamin-E-infused shampoo with regular washes
✅ Stay consistent over several weeks

Most people notice improvements in shine, softness, reduced hair fall, and stronger roots within 3–6 weeks of consistent application.
